Question 2

In some rural regions of the United States, residents harvest much of their food supplies directly from nature by hunting, fishing, and gathering. With regard to these subsistence activities:
 a. GDP will overestimate the true value of the nation's production of final goods and services.
 b. GDP will underestimate the true value of the nation's production of final goods and services only when the income approach is used.
  c. GDP will correctly estimate the true value of the nation's production of final goods and services.
 d. GDP will underestimate the true value of the nation's production of final goods and services.

To maintain good kidney function, you should drink at least 3 quarts of water daily. Water dilutes urine and helps prevent concentrations of salts and minerals that can lead to kidney stone formation. Chronic dehydration is a major contributor to the development of kidney stones.

The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ates’s rec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.
